Single-cell Li-ion charger with USB detection
The BQ24165RGET is a single-cell Li-ion battery charger from Texas Instruments, designed to pull power from a USB port or a DC adapter. It delivers a programmable constant charge current up to 2.5 A and accepts a supply voltage up to 10 V. The USB interface means it can handle BC1.2 detection or dedicated charging port handshaking, which is useful for devices that need to negotiate current from a host port.
Charge current and thermal budget
At 2.5 A charge current, the power dissipation in the 24-VQFN package with exposed pad becomes the limiting factor for board layout. For a 3.7 V battery pack, the input-to-battery voltage drop at 2.5 A can push several watts of heat into the package, so a 4-layer board with thermal vias under the pad is recommended.
Protection and fault handling
Built-in over-temperature and short-circuit protection reduce the need for external supervisory circuits. The charger enters a fault state if the die temperature exceeds the threshold or if the output is shorted, then recovers automatically when the fault clears. This simplifies the BOM for portable devices where board space is tight.
